Global Molecular Cancer Therapeutics Market by Types
In the Global, the market for molecular cancer therapeutics is diverse and rapidly evolving, driven by advancements in biotechnology and targeted therapies. One of the primary segments within this market includes monoclonal antibodies, which have revolutionized cancer treatment by targeting specific proteins on cancer cells. These antibodies can either deliver drugs directly to cancer cells or stimulate the body’s immune response to fight cancer. Examples such as trastuzumab (Herceptin) for HER2-positive breast cancer highlight the efficacy of this approach.
Another crucial segment comprises small molecule drugs, which are designed to interfere with specific molecular pathways involved in cancer growth and survival. These drugs can be orally administered and have shown significant success in treating various types of cancers, including lung, colorectal, and prostate cancers. Drugs like imatinib (Gleevec) for chronic myeloid leukemia exemplify the impact of small molecule therapies in oncology.
Gene therapy is emerging as a promising area within the molecular cancer therapeutics market. This approach involves introducing genetic material into cancer cells to inhibit their growth or trigger cell death. Recent innovations, such as CAR-T cell therapy, genetically modify a patient’s own immune cells to better recognize and destroy cancer cells. Products like tisagenlecleucel (Kymriah) for certain types of leukemia and lymphoma showcase the transformative potential of gene therapies in oncology.
Additionally, immunotherapy has gained significant attention for its ability to harness the body’s immune system to fight cancer. Immune checkpoint inhibitors, a key type of immunotherapy, block proteins that prevent immune cells from attacking cancer cells. Drugs like pembrolizumab (Keytruda) and nivolumab (Opdivo) have demonstrated remarkable efficacy across various cancers, including melanoma, lung cancer, and bladder cancer.
Furthermore, RNA-based therapeutics represent an innovative segment in the molecular cancer therapeutics landscape. RNA interference (RNAi) technology, for example, enables the silencing of specific genes that promote cancer growth. This approach holds promise for developing targeted therapies with fewer off-target effects compared to traditional treatments. Ongoing research and clinical trials continue to expand the potential applications of RNA-based therapeutics in oncology.

Molecular Cancer Therapeutics Market Technological Advancements and Industry Evolution
The molecular cancer therapeutics market is characterized by rapid technological advancements and ongoing industry evolution. Innovations in CRISPR and gene editing technologies are revolutionizing the way cancer is treated, allowing for more precise interventions at the genetic level. Additionally, advancements in immunotherapy techniques, such as CAR-T cell therapy, are pushing the boundaries of traditional treatment modalities. Diagnostic technologies, including liquid biopsies and next-generation sequencing, are enhancing the ability to identify suitable candidates for specific therapies.
